I use this on top of my tarantula cage. Since you need to be careful about using heat directly over a spider, I use aluminum foil with a hole cut out and put the lamp on that. It gives me control of the temp inside her enclosure and she can come out and bask when she wants too. I love that its a red light. I keep it on 24/7 and its in my bedroom so It doesnt disturb my sleep. The only thing I dislike about this bulb is if I move it after installed, it will break. The bulb literally just falls off the base that gets screwed into the lamp. I have to get plyars to unscrew it. Then put in a new one. I go through alot of these. The company needs to secure the bulbs better. But they are a great size and heat out put for what I need them for.
